I don't know if the GOJHL is going through a similar process, but...
I caught wind that PJHL has put out a vote out to its membership (due today at noon) to see if the league will allow 1999-born players to play during the 2021-22 season and disallow 16-year-olds to play during the 2021-22 season. The second option being the reverse, allowing 16-year-olds to play during the 2021-22 season and disallowing the 1999-born players to return for their last year of junior hockey.
Wild stuff. Curious if anyone has heard anything similar with the GOJHL.
